5. Step‑by‑Step Guide
Step 1: Optimize Your DEEP SLEEP time
Set a consistent bedtime (same hour, even on weekends). - Create a wind‑down ritual: dim lights, gentle stretches, a short journal entry. - Ban screens at least 30 minutes before sleep – blue light is a brain‑storm. - Cool, dark, quiet environment – think of your bedroom as a sleep sanctuary.
Step 2: Morning “Shift” Journal (5‑minute habit)
1. Write the XS REGRESSIVE belief that surfaced overnight (e.g., “I can’t change my career path”). 2. Counter it with a future‑focused statement (e.g., “I am open to learning new skills”). 3. Rate your confidence on a 1‑10 scale – watch the number climb over weeks.
Step 3: Evening “Spark” Release Exercise
Emotion‑Check: Before lights out, ask yourself, “What feeling am I holding onto?” - Name it (e.g., frustration, sadness). Naming reduces power. - Breathe: Inhale for 4, hold 4, exhale 6. Visualize the feeling leaving your body. - Write a one‑sentence affirmation that honors the feeling and promises growth.

7. Frequently Asked Questions
Q: What if I can’t get 7‑8 hours of sleep? A: Start with a realistic goal (e.g., 6 hours) and gradually add 15‑minute increments. Quality matters more than quantity.
Q: How do I know if I’m still XS REGRESSIVE? A: Keep a weekly log of moments you caught yourself saying “that’s how we’ve always done it.” Notice the frequency decreasing.
Q: My QUASHED FEELING feels too intense to handle alone. A: Pair the Sleep‑Shift‑Spark Method with a trusted friend, therapist, or coach. External support accelerates release.
